Back to MCP directory
publicPublicdnsLocal runtime

vonage-mcp-server-documentation

一个为AI助手提供Vonage API文档、代码示例、教程和故障排除资源的MCP服务器,支持搜索文档、生成代码、查找教程等功能。

article

README

🚀 Vonage文档MCP服务器

Vonage文档MCP(模型上下文协议)服务器为AI助手提供访问Vonage API文档、代码片段、教程和故障排除资源的途径,助力开发者更高效地使用Vonage的各项服务。

🚀 快速开始

本MCP服务器可让Claude、GitHub Copilot等AI助手与Vonage全面的开发者文档进行交互。它提供了搜索文档、生成代码片段、查找教程、解决问题等工具。

✨ 主要特性

  • 文档搜索:在Vonage官方开发者文档中搜索指南、教程和API参考资料。
  • 代码生成:以多种编程语言(如Node.js、Python、PHP等)生成完整且可运行的代码片段。
  • API参考:获取特定Vonage API端点、参数和响应模式的详细信息。
  • SDK信息:获取Vonage SDK的安装说明、支持的功能和版本号。
  • 故障排除:获取错误代码解释、调试建议和常见问题的解决方案。
  • 教程查找:从Vonage开发者博客中发现分步教程和博客文章。
  • 用例示例:探索Vonage产品的实际用例和客户故事。

📦 安装指南

通过MCP市场安装

本服务器可通过模型上下文协议市场获取。安装步骤如下:

  1. 打开兼容MCP的客户端(如Claude Desktop、Cline等)。
  2. 导航至MCP市场。
  3. 搜索“Vonage Documentation”。
  4. 点击“安装”。

手动配置

将以下内容添加到您的MCP设置配置中:

{
  "mcpServers": {
    "vonage-documentation": {
      "url": "https://documentation-mcp.vonage.dev/mcp",
      "transport": "streamable-http"
    }
  }
}

💻 使用示例

安装完成后,您可以向AI助手提出以下问题:

  • “如何使用Vonage发送短信?”
  • “给我一个使用Node.js进行语音通话的代码示例。”
  • “Messages API的参数有哪些?”
  • “帮我解决错误代码1320的问题。”
  • “查找一个关于构建语音代理的教程。”
  • “Python SDK有哪些可用版本?”

📚 详细文档

可用工具

服务器提供以下工具:

  • vonage_docs_search - 搜索Vonage文档
  • vonage_code_generator - 为Vonage API生成代码片段
  • vonage_api_reference - 获取API端点文档
  • vonage_sdk_info - 获取SDK信息
  • vonage_troubleshooter - 获取故障排除帮助
  • vonage_tutorial_finder - 查找教程和指南
  • vonage_use_case_examples - 发现用例

服务器端点

MCP服务器的地址为:https://documentation-mcp.vonage.dev/mcp

仓库结构

.
├── server.json          # MCP市场配置
├── README.md           # 本文件
├── CONTRIBUTING.md     # 贡献指南
├── CODE_OF_CONDUCT.md  # 行为准则
└── LICENSE.txt         # 许可证信息

🤝 贡献说明

我们欢迎大家贡献代码!请参阅 CONTRIBUTING.md 了解如何为该项目做出贡献。

📜 行为准则

本项目遵循Vonage行为准则。参与项目即表示您同意遵守此准则。详情请参阅 CODE_OF_CONDUCT.md

📄 许可证

有关许可证信息,请参阅 LICENSE.txt

🛠️ 支持与帮助

🌟 关于Vonage

Vonage是云通信领域的全球领导者,提供用于短信、语音、视频、消息等的API。访问 vonage.com 了解更多信息。


由Vonage ❤️ 打造

help

Runtime guide

cloud

Hosted runtime

Hosted servers run from a provider-managed environment. You usually connect the MCP client to the hosted endpoint or follow the provider's authorization flow, without keeping a local process alive

  1. Open provider connection page
  2. Authorize or copy endpoint
  3. Connect from your MCP client
terminal

Local runtime / other methods

Local servers run on your own machine or infrastructure. You normally copy the server_config into your MCP client, install the required package, and provide env variables from env_schema when needed

  1. Copy server_config
  2. Install required package
  3. Fill env variables and restart client